Dolly and Paul Kennedy started The Dolly Steamboat cruises in 1983. At 100 years old, Dolly is still fresh and fragile as a flower, elegant in period costumes and a living advertisement for the steamboat named for her. In the Literary Constellations

A deep and wide Arizona author himself, Greg McNamee shares a half-dozen of his favorite Arizona works. He describes being in grad school with author Barbara Kingolver, describing spending Saturday nights with beer in the pool and hearing her typewriter clacking away, "which probably explains our positions in the literary constellations," a stellar sentence with many others describing wonderful Arizona writers. He will return for the second half in a future episode, which makes Lisa feel fortunate.
